Bird of Paradise
This took 5 coats! :-/
This is 2 coats over Zoya Keiko
Bird of Paradise is a sheer red-violet with golden iridescent glitter.
I so wish this wasn't so sheer, because I absolutely love this color. I was hoping this was going to be a purple version of Cult Nails Captivated. It sadly isn't, Captivated is a 2-3 coater to get full pigmentation, and this one isn't even worth layering up the 5 coats to get even get slight pigmentation. It does look very pretty layered. This is definitely one of the prettiest layering glitters I own. I love the golden iridescent glitter!

Beverly Hills
Beverly Hills is a pastel lilac creme.
I love the color, the formula not so much. I've done a few Sinful Colors swatches lately, and I'm noticing that the formula on them is not so great. It applies streaky, and dries uneven. Yes, I do my swatches quickly, but I don't notice this uneveness with other brands. I really have only noticed this with the newer Sinful Colors polishes I've purchased, the ones with the "SC" on the cap. I know some people have always had issues with Sinful Colors, but I'm wondering if they changed their formula or something? Anyone else having similar issues?
